TUI raises green credentials

TUI raises green credentials

Thomson and First Choice are upping their green credentials with the launch of an umbrella sustainable tourism brand.

Holidays Forever forms part of the Travel Foundation’s Make Holidays Greener Week – a consumer campaign to encourage holidaymakers to take simple steps to help the environment and local community in the destinations they visit.

As part of the Holidays Forever initiative, both Thomson and First Choice have made 20 commitments for greener holidays. These include reducing the carbon emissions from the TUI Travel airlines by 6 percent by 2014 and aiming to recycle 30 percent of the cans it issues.

The Holidays Forever message about sustainable tourism will be featured in the operators’ brochures and there will be microsites for both brands to give customers more information.

The brand will be also be used to raise awareness of sustainable tourism amongst company employees.

Jane Ashton, Tui Travel’s head of sustainable development, says: “Whilst we are proud of the efforts we have made to date, we recognise that we are still at the start of our sustainability journey.”

“We appreciate our holidays have an impact on the environment and the people who live and work in our destinations across the planet. With Holidays Forever we are making 20 commitments to do what we can to drive real change.” 

The launch follows research that shows customers are more receptive to messages about the environment than they were five years ago. In a poll carried out by Clicktools completed by 830 customers in January, 83 percent of respondents said that they appreciate advice form a tour operator on how to make their holiday more environmentally and socially responsible when they’re abroad.
